Markets Twenty One Capital Drops in NYSE Debut as Bitcoin Treasury Firms Face ‘Broader Re-Pricing’ December 10, 2025 By The Coin Weekly This post was originally published on this siteThe debut underperformed its SPAC benchmark, as investors pull back from Bitcoin treasury plays in favor of clearer operating models.
